In Prison, Playing Just to Kill Time and Just Maybe to Help Solve a Murder
http://www.nytimes.com/2009/11/16/us/16land.html?&pagewanted=allA form of gin rummy breaks out in the courtyard of the Campbell Pre-Release Center as the inmates, Mark and Mario, toss their unwanted cards into the discard pile. But from deuce to ace, nearly every card is a face card, looking up in silent appeal.
The cards ask: Do you know who killed me? And they ask: Do you know where I am? And they ask: Do you know something? Anything?
...[Tom Lucas, father of murder victim Brian Lucas] learned of a company called Effective Playing Cards and Publications, which had produced unsolved playing cards that were being circulated in the state prisons of Florida, as well as in county jails in several other states. And he thought: Why not cards for unsolved South Carolina cases like my sons?
